Common use of Data Protection and Confidentiality Clause in Contracts

Data Protection and Confidentiality. 6.1. The Processor is obliged to fulfil its legal obligations regarding data protection under Applicable Data Protection Legislation and shall in all cases take appropriate technical and organisational measures to protect the Personal data being Processed. 6.2. The Processor shall implement systematic, organisational and technical measures to ensure an appropriate level of security, taking into account the latest technology and implementation costs in relation to the risk involved in the Processing and the type of Personal data to be protected. When assessing the appropriate level of security, special consideration shall be given to the risk of accidental or unlawful destruction, loss, alteration or unauthorised disclosure or access to Personal data. The measures implemented are described in Appendix 3. 6.3. The Processor shall Process Personal data subject to this Agreement with confidentiality and ensure that persons authorised to Process Personal data have undertaken to observe confidentiality and that they are informed of how Personal data may be Processed in accordance with instructions from the Controller. The confidentiality obligation shall continue to apply even after this agreement has expired. 6.4. The Processor certifies that its activities are conducted in a manner that ensures compliance with the provisions and requirements of the Applicable Data Protection Legislation regarding adequate protection of Personal data Processing.
